The bosses of clothing stores who open their doors for business have taken down the winter coats and put up bright spring outfits. Keywords such as retro and chiffon are quietly setting the trend for this spring's fashion, receiving much favor from consumers. In recent days, the retail business in the clothing market has been quite booming, but it is hard to see any wholesalers around. The market trend shows winter wear clearance sales and spring wear on display. Walking into any clothing market in Lusong, one can feel a sense of spring warmth. The cotton-padded jackets that filled the shops before the Spring Festival are mostly off the shelves, replaced by some spring outfits. Flowing chiffon is now prominently displayed by merchants. "Before the Spring Festival, I had nearly 500 cotton-padded jackets in stock, but now I need to hurry to sell the spring wear," Mr. Wang, who does women's clothing business at Ruiyuan Clothing Wholesale Market, said helplessly, "On February 4th, it will be the beginning of spring, and it is impossible for wholesalers to come back for more cotton-padded jackets. I can only sell them at a low price." Mr. Wang has been in the clothing business for 12 years. He said, "This year, chiffon shirts will become mainstream, they can be worn as outerwear or layered under other clothes. Whether you're a girl who likes cute styles or a professional woman who prefers a neat look, you should own such a shirt." In Chen Guo's store, which sells women's clothing on the second floor of Zhichao Fashion Plaza, there are many retro round-necked shirts and collarless knit cardigans. Chen Guo said: "This year, the retro style will still be popular. At least, currently, the mainstream in the market is still retro." Ms. Chen Xiaoli, the color image director of a personal image design company in Zhuzhou, expressed: "A chiffon shirt with a touch of palace style and wooden ruffles is absolutely a must-have item in a woman's wardrobe this year."
